Hadn't posted anything for a while so here's the latest from the shop. I have been experimenting with tree slices on the Ringmaster and have been pleasantly surprised by the results so far. I didn't have any slices large enough to make a decent size bowl so I improvised, adapted and overcomed. Or something like that. The mesquite was three 6" diameter slices that got cut into 120* wedges. Quite a few cracks so there's quite a bit of epoxy filling. The other two came from a branch cut down by a neighbor from his large, dead ash tree. The branch was about 4" in diameter and just at the very limit of my miter saw. The small bowl was four slices and the larger one was nine slices. I'll even attach pics of the original blanks for those enquiring minds...
